Crinodendron hookerianum


Crinodendron hookerianum

CATALOGUE DESCRIPTION
Beautiful evergreen small tree with very deep green glossy foliage and an upright bushy habit. Masses of waxy dark red bell-like flowers through spring and summer. Flowers are heavy with pollen. Prefers good acidic soil, and a cool, moist climate. Best planted in a sheltered shady site if the soil or climate are not ideal. Hardy to frost.
